Buruj Boys, Eko Future Stars To Lock Horns Today

Buruj Sports Academy will this morning confront U-17 Eko Football Future Stars in a friendly game inside the Agege Stadium to commence the final phase of their preparation for this year’s edition of English Super Cup and Welsh Super Cup in the United Kingdom. 

It is the first in the series of the warm-up games lined up to put the young boys who are being penciled down to make the trip in good shape ahead of their departure for the tournament.

Another friendly game this same week will be against Vinogano FC come Saturday afternoon at Strong Tower Pitch, Ikorodu, Lagos.

While speaking on the rationale for the loaded games for the youngsters, the CEO of the academy, Salaudeen Waheed, said he and his technical department are poised to raised a strong team while also stressing the importance of the need for individual fine-tuning of some of the boys who will be on parade.

He also heap plaudits on the Chairman of Ikorodu Divisional Football Association, Alhaji Lukman Shonibare, for his moral and technical assistance in the process of preparation.

It would be recalled that, the sport administrator recently vowed to continue to back the team with technical assistance by organising top friendly games for the boys ahead of their final departure.

The English and Welsh Super Cup will hold between July 25 and August 4  this year in Manchester and Cardiff respectively while the Buruj Boys are the defending champions of the English Super Cup.
